Output dff009fa673c651c3a1f2890e1e4a0b9b074f156c18fc7c1d3c6d74693ccb0f4:2

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8504cc63df814124a0bc12f049f470922923bb3f OP_EQUAL
address
A4ZcHJTUMp3kYs8M8U73RNS4eXjjDwMH7K
transaction
dff009fa673c651c3a1f2890e1e4a0b9b074f156c18fc7c1d3c6d74693ccb0f4